Studying the genetic relatedness of multiple single-virion amplicons by using a limiting-dilution RT-PCR technique provides useful insight into the evolution of genetic diversity of HIV-1 populations.  The figure illustrates that chronically infected patients initiating treatment have highly diverse populations prior to therapy.  Even though rapid viral load declines occur after initiation of treatment (shown by the arrow), phylogenetic analysis has revealed that HIV-1 population structure post-treatment is indistinguishable from pretherapy samples, even following greater than 100-fold decreases in plasma HIV-1 RNA levels.  These results suggest a large replicating HIV-1 population in infected persons.
